A sustainable alternative for utilisation of organohalides.ReviewsAuthor InformationPietro Tundo, Editor, is Full Professor of Organic Chemistry at the University of Venice. He has published over 200 scientific articles, one book, and holds twenty-five patents. His research on Clean Processes led to the development of Gas-Liquid Phase-Transfer Catalysis, a method for the synthesis of Non-Steroidal Anti-inflammatory Drugs. Professor Tundo is the founder of the IUPAC International Conferences Series on Green Chemistry. He also coordinated many institutional and industrial research projects (EU, NATO, Dow, ICI, Roquette) and was Director of the 10 editions of the annual Summer School on Green Chemistry (Venezia, Italy) sponsored by the EU, UNESCO and NATO.
